Position Overview
Position title: Health Services Research, Health Policy & Implementation Science.
Salary range: The posted UC Salary scales set the minimum pay at the appointment as determined by appointment type and, if applicable, rank and/or step. The base pay range for this position is $93,700- $157,900. Salary is negotiated annually.
Position DescriptionThe Herbert Wertheim School of Public Health and Human Longevity Science at UC San Diego is committed to academic excellence. We invite applications for an Assistant Professor rank faculty position in Health Services Research, Health Policy, and Implementation Science. These positions include teaching in the School’s degree programs.
As a member of the School, the candidate will teach and conduct research in the field of Health Services Research, Health Policy, or Implementation Science, and mentor public health undergraduate or graduate students.
The appointment will be at the Assistant Professor rank and will be based on the candidate’s background and experience. Series include 50% Ladder Rank (Tenure-Track) / 50% In-Residence. The appointment requires candidates to be partially self‑funded with secured extramural funding, e.g., with grants.
Responsibilities- Teach and conduct research in Health Services Research, Health Policy, or Implementation Science.
- Mentor undergraduate and graduate students in public health.
- Minimum of two strong publications appropriate for the Assistant rank level.
- Demonstrated experience teaching at least one class in a public health‑related topic. Teaching assistant teaching qualifies.
- Current extramural funding and/or a detailed extramural funding plan.
- PhD, DrPH, or related doctoral degree by the time of the start of the appointment.
- Experience in mentoring undergraduate or graduate students in public health.
- Teaching experience in Health Services Research, Health Policy, or Implementation Science.
- Experience mentoring students in those research areas.
